Regular, Full-Time, RCUH Non-Civil Service position with the National Astronomical Observatory of Japan (NAOJ), Subaru Telescope Project, located in Hilo, Hawai‘i. Continuation of employment is dependent upon program/operational needs, satisfactory work performance, availability of funds, and compliance with applicable Federal/Statelaws.
MONTHLY SALARY RANGE: $3,102 - $3,169/Mon.
DUTIES: Provides administrative services for the administration staff of the National Astronomical Observatory of Japan (NAOJ) office, as well as the research, engineering, and technical staff. This includes support service to the accounting section, which requires some knowledge of the Japanese Government accounting system. Composes correspondence, translates various administrative materials from Japanese to English or vice versa, types various technical/non-technical documents and office notices, reviews these documents for correct grammar, spelling, format, etc.
